Our client in the media/publication space is seeking a part-time Marketing Project Manager to support campaign execution and publication workflows. This role combines marketing, project management, and customer success to ensure timely delivery of campaigns and sponsored content.
Marketing Project Manager Responsibilities:
- Manage end-to-end marketing and publication timelines, ensuring projects meet deadlines and milestones
- Develop and maintain project plans, calendars, and templates using tools such as ClickUp or Asana
- Coordinate with internal stakeholders, editors, and clients to finalize publication content and schedules
- Oversee sponsored content and advertising deliverables, ensuring alignment with campaign goals
- Support execution of marketing campaigns, including email, social, and digital advertising (e.g., banner ads)
- Write and refine short-form marketing copy, including ad copy and calls-to-action (CTAs)
- Monitor and report on basic campaign performance metrics (e.g., email open rates, conversion rates)
- Partner with customer success teams to guide clients through deliverables and timelines
- Provide process improvements and consultative input to optimize workflows and project execution
Marketing Project Manager Requirements:
- Experience in marketing, including campaign execution and basic performance analytics
- Strong project management skills with the ability to manage multiple timelines and stakeholders
- Familiarity with project management tools (e.g., ClickUp, Asana)
- Ability to work independently as a self-starter in a fast-paced environment
- Experience working with media, publications, or advertising campaigns preferred
- Excellent communication and client-facing (customer success) skills
- Comfortable collaborating with cross-functional teams, including editors and advertisers
